Emotional Tribute at the NHL Draft
In an evening filled with emotions, Meredith Gaudreau, widow of John Gaudreau, announced the first-round selections of the Columbus Blue Jackets in the NHL draft last Friday. This event took place ten months after the tragic death of her husband and her brother-in-law, who lost their lives while riding bicycles, on the eve of her sister’s wedding. The atmosphere in the Peacock Theater filled with emotion as the fans chanted “Johnny! Johnny!” in honor of the player, affectionately known as “Johnny Hockey”. The ovation was deafening as Meredith took the floor.Gaudreau announced that the Blue Jackets were selecting Jackson Smith with the fourteenth pick.
